Types Of Seat Belt Buckles. Oem replacement buckles cost $80 to $150 from authorized dealers, while salvage yards offer affordable options at $10 to $30. Promptly addressing malfunctioning buckles is crucial. The buckle is the part of the belt that you physically handle every time you get in a seat.
